Volunteering as a Nutrition Student at WEHAF
August 14, 2025by: Hannah Benson - United StatesProgram: Empower Women & Educate Youth in Arusha, TanzaniaDuring my time volunteering at WEHAF, I had the opportunity to engage directly with the community as a nutrition student. I participated in home visits, observing the living conditions of the women and providing personalized dietary advice. Additionally, I organized and led classes for the mothers, educating them on maintaining a healthy and balanced diet. I really enjoyed working with the WEHAF team, who were welcoming, supportive, and made me feel comfortable throughout my stay. The experience also allowed me to balance my volunteering with personal free time, giving me the chance to explore the area and enjoy other activities. Overall, it was a rewarding experience that enriched both my professional knowledge and personal growth.
